#ab9069 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ab9069 is composed of 67.1% red, 56.5%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.8% magenta, 38.6%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 35.5 degrees, a saturation of 28.2% and a lightness of 54.1%. #ab9069 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d2 with #572100.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

Shades and Tints of #ab9069

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f8f6f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ab9069

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908b84 is the less saturated color, while #fc9f18 is the most saturated one.
